AARP Maryland Applauds Launch of Longevity Ready Maryland

LRM Signing.jpg
Maryland Governor's Office

AARP Maryland is welcoming the launch of Longevity Ready Maryland, a comprehensive, 10-year multisector plan to coordinate services and policies that support Maryland’s growing population of older adults.

“With more than 850,000 AARP members across Maryland, we know firsthand the urgency of preparing for a future where older adults make up a growing share of our population. Longevity Ready Maryland is a forward-thinking, inclusive strategy that recognizes the vital role of collaboration across sectors, said AARP Maryland State Director Hank Greenberg. "By aligning resources and strengthening community-based supports, this plan lays the foundation for a Maryland where every older adult can age with dignity, independence, and purpose.”

The launch of Longevity Ready Maryland comes on the heels of a recent report by the U.S. Census Bureau that the number of Marylanders age 65 and older grew by 3.35% from 2023 to 2024, while the number of those under age 18 fell by 0.06%.

About AARP

AARP is the nation's largest nonprofit, nonpartisan organization dedicated to empowering Americans 50 and older to choose how they live as they age. With a nationwide presence, AARP strengthens communities and advocates for what matters most to the more than 100 million Americans 50-plus and their families: health security, financial stability and personal fulfillment. AARP also works for individuals in the marketplace by sparking new solutions and allowing carefully chosen, high-quality products and services to carry the AARP name. As a trusted source for news and information, AARP produces the nation's largest circulation publications, AARP The Magazine and AARP Bulletin.
